  • Day 2:
  • March 6th. 1988 Elisabeth is nominated the new president of Galladet University, tells all the students she is well educated and will be a great school leader.
  • Day 3:
  • DEAF PRESIDENT NOW!
  • Greg and Jerry wanted a deaf president for their school. Elisabeth was hearing and did not sign. This upset all the students so they started a protest.
  • Day 4:
  • The four demands we want 1) deaf president to be selected and Zinser to be resigned; 2) the chair of the Board of Trustees (Spilman) to be resigned 3) at least 51% of the deaf members on the Board of Trustees 4) no reprisals against any protestors.
  • The students began to lock down the school. Tehy protested going to class and put busses in front of the gates so no one could get in.
  • Day 8:
  • There were four students that had led the protest and they were Bridgetta Bourne, Greg Hlibok, Jerry Covell and Tim Rarus.
  • Elisabeth Zinser came to Washington D.C. thinking she could stop it. She, Dr. I King Jordan, and the four student leaders met at a hotel for a personal meeting together.Student leaders tried to convince Zinser to step down. But she refused. Then the protest went on.
  • All the wishes of the students were met. Spilman had resigned Bravin was named the next chair of the Board of Trustees. This protest changed deaf past present and future.
